Little Mountain Ridge is a 3.1 mile point-to-point route located in UT, USA. The route climbs 676 feet and descends 218 feet. The longest climb spans 0.4 miles with 180 feet of gain. Elevation gain averages 220 feet per mile. 72% of the route can be run, with walking required on steeper grades. Surface conditions are primarily trail. The course features very hilly terrain.
